GeForce 7950 (Quad SLI) to support SLI Anti-Aliasing x32
Posted by: Newsfactory on: 04/27/2006 04:37 PM [ Print | 1 comment(s) ] · 870 views
We have learned that the Nvidia Corporation is planning to introduce a new Anti-Aliasing mode in the near future. The upcoming GeForce 7950 Quad SLI gaming monster is on the horizon. If you thought that Anti-Aliasing x8 or x16 is enough then we have a surprise for you.
